Police probe arson attack

0

A SERIOUS fire involving a large industrial waste bin at Warrington is believed to have been the work of arsonists.
The blaze was at premises on Barbauld Street and firefighters from Stockton Heath were called to the scene, using a hose reel jet to extinguish the flames.
No damage was caused to adjoining property but the wheeled bin suffered fire and heat damage.
Police are investigating and anyone with information about the incident is asked to call police on 101 or the confidential Crimestoppers hot line on 0800 555 111.
